Agenda

  1. Recap: What is Source Control?
  2. Setup: Cloud Sync vs. Source Control
  3. Setup: Create a GitHub Account
    • If necessary, create an account.
  4. Setup: Connect Xcode to GitHub
  5. Setup: Connect Xcode to Your Developer ID
  6. Setup: Source Control Configuration
  7. Concept: Forking a Repository
  8. Exercise: Geofencing Apps

Things to do before our next class

  • Find a location on campus and add to the list of targets for the ScavengerHunt app, as discussed in class.
    • Remember, you must have forked the original repo, cloned it to your computer, and made your changes to the code. We will look at how to create a pull request in our next class.

TIP

The end of this module is approaching. You may wish to begin authoring your thread 1 self-assessment entry, where you will reflect on your progress and propose a numeric grade.